Position: Management Consultant

Type: Hourly contract

Compensation: $90–$200/hour

Location: Remote

Commitment: Minimum 15 hours/week

Role Responsibilities

  • Review and edit tasks written by professionals across a wide range of occupations
  • Apply analytical rigor to assess clarity, structure, and logical consistency of tasks
  • Improve task quality through precise edits and objective feedback
  • Serve as a quality-control reviewer rather than creating original tasks
  • Ensure outputs meet defined standards for accuracy, reasoning, and usability
  • Work independently while contributing to large-scale AI research workflows

Requirements

  • Strong full-time professional experience as a management consultant
  • Strong analytical thinking and structured problem-solving skills
  • Excellent written communication with high attention to detail
  • Ability to review work across unfamiliar domains objectively
  • Access to a desktop or laptop computer
